删除物理卷
删除卷LVM管理中的命令vgreduce, pvremove:
   vgreduce:通过删除LVM卷组中的物理卷来减少卷组容量。注意:不能删除LVM卷组中剩余的最后一个物理卷 
   pvremove: 用于删除一个存在的物理卷。使用pvremove指令删除物理卷时,它将LVM分区上的物理卷信息删除,使其不再被视为一个物理卷。 
在删除物理卷PV之前,必须将服务器的分区信息、卷组信息、物理卷信息、逻辑卷信息都掌握清楚,避免出现失误或误操作。

vgreduce参数:
-a:如果命令行中没有指定要删除的物理卷,则删除所有的空物理卷; 
--removemissing:删除卷组中丢失的物理卷,使卷组恢复正常状态。
复制代码代码如下:
[root@localhost ~]# vgreduce VolGroup00 /dev/sda3 
Removed "/dev/sda3" from volume group "VolGroup00" 
[root@localhost ~]# 
复制代码代码如下:
[root@localhost ~]# pvscan
  PV /dev/sda2   VG VolGroup00      lvm2 [79.88 GB / 0    free]
  PV /dev/sda3          lvm2 [40.00 GB]
  Total: 2 [119.88 GB] / in use: 1 [79.88 GB] / in no VG: 1 [40.00 GB]
[root@localhost ~]# pvs
  PV         VG         Fmt  Attr PSize  PFree 
  /dev/sda2  VolGroup00 lvm2 a-   79.88G     0 
  /dev/sda3 lvm2 a-   40.00G 40.00G
[root@localhost ~]# pvremove /dev/sda3
  Labels on physical volume "/dev/sda3" successfully wiped
[root@localhost ~]# pvscan
  PV /dev/sda2   VG VolGroup00   lvm2 [79.88 GB / 0    free]
  Total: 1 [79.88 GB] / in use: 1 [79.88 GB] / in no VG: 0 [0   ]
